In 2009, a new sport trim was added and flexible door storage nets were made standard. New options were introduced for 2009, including optional leather seating, automated lights and automated wipers. While no changes were in store for 2010, the 2011 model year got LED daytime running lights, a new dash panel, cruise control, more storage options, an improved stereo system and new side curtain and knee airbags. Optional GPS and an updated stereo system marked the only changes for 2012. A slightly updated exterior, a new driver seat armrest and updated trim level options as well as the release of the electric version, the Electric Drive, earmarked the key changes for 2013.
